The year began badly and sadly for Justin Bieber. He and Selena Gomez reportedly broke up for good and a heartbroken Bieber mourned it in his own unique way, embarking on his worldwide trouble tour 2013. A planetary crusade of crazy on stage and off stage antics. In London, he scrapped with photographers.

(BEGIN VIDEO CLIP)

JUSTIN BIEBER: What did you [EXPLETIVE DELETED] say?

UNIDENTIFIED MALE: (inaudible)

BIEBER: What did you say?

HAMMER: And showed up two hours late for a concert. Angry fans. In Germany, he caused an international incident by leaving behind a pet monkey.

Justin Bieber faces a fine of around $70,000 for bringing Mali to Germany without proper documentation.

In New York City he was caught doing something really gross.

VICTOR BLACKWELL, CNN ANCHOR: A new video surfaced showing him, come on man, urinating into a mop bucket in the back of a New York restaurant.

HAMMER: In California, he was accused multiple times of speeding and caught on camera more than once lighting up suspicious looking substances which he joked about on "Saturday Night Live".

BIEBER: I also heard you got busted for smoking weed?

HAMMER: And in Brazil, he was caught parting at a reported brothel. And storming off stage after being hit with a bottle.

Yes, 2013 was the year Bieber took his provocative act worldwide.
